What is the origin of the nickname "Yardbird" used in the song title?

Charlie Parker's famous nickname was "Yardbird," which was eventually shortened simply to "Bird." The tune was named directly after his own well-known moniker.

What genre of jazz does "Yardbird Suite" represent?

The song is a quintessential example of bebop, characterized by its fast tempos, complex chord progressions, and virtuosic improvisation. Parker's masterful alto saxophone playing on the track helped define the genre's boundaries.
